Renowned Galleries and Museums
What defines a thriving arts scene? In Melbourne, celebrated galleries and museums serve a fundamental purpose. The National Gallery of Victoria (NGV), Australia's oldest and most visited art museum, presents a comprehensive collection spanning classical masterpieces to contemporary works. Patrons can explore diverse exhibitions that highlight both domestic and global artistry. The Australian Centre for Contemporary Art (ACCA) additionally champions creativity, presenting cutting-edge installations that challenge conventional perspectives. Meanwhile, the Melbourne Museum offers a fascinating glimpse into the city's natural and cultural history. These institutions not only preserve artistic heritage but also foster creativity and dialogue, positioning Melbourne as a lively center for art admirers and general audiences alike. Uncover Melbourne's Vibrant Historical Heritage
While commonly overlooked in favor of its lively creative scene and current-day culture, Melbourne's storied past and cultural heritage deliver a captivating look at its history. Dating back to 1835, the city proudly displays its Victorian architectural heritage, featuring iconic structures such as the Royal Exhibition Building and the magnificent Flinders Street Station. Guests are invited to discover the Melbourne Museum, which delves into the city's Indigenous heritage and colonial past.
The storied laneways uncover accounts of early colonists and gold rush affluence, featuring preserved buildings and intriguing street art. Significantly, the National Gallery of Victoria houses an impressive collection that reflects both local and international influences.
Moreover, the city's various heritage-designated sites, notably the Old Melbourne Gaol, provide an understanding of its dark past and the accounts of well-known personalities. While exploring these historic sites, one can grasp Melbourne's unique narrative and its development into a modern metropolis.

Experience Melbourne's Amazing Festivals and Events
Melbourne's vibrant culture extends beyond its markets and boutiques, with a calendar packed full of exciting festivals and events that celebrate art, music, food, and more. The city proudly presents the prestigious Melbourne International Comedy Festival, welcoming comedians and audiences from every corner of the globe. Music fans are drawn to Melbourne Music Week, featuring outstanding local talent at venues spread across the city. Food enthusiasts can indulge in the Melbourne Food and Wine Festival, which features gourmet experiences and tastings from top chefs.
In addition, the exciting Moomba celebration brings families together for fun-filled activities, including fireworks and parades along the Yarra River. Art enthusiasts can enjoy the Melbourne Art Festival, presenting contemporary works from local and international artists. With such a diverse array of events, Melbourne offers something for everyone, making it a vibrant hub for residents and visitors alike.

What Is the Ideal Time of Year to Visit Melbourne?
The optimal time to travel to Melbourne is throughout spring (September to November) or autumn (March to May). These seasons offer mild weather, vibrant festivals, and fewer crowds, making them well-suited for experiencing the city's many attractions.

How Do I Travel Around Melbourne With Ease?
To get around Melbourne with ease, one can utilize the comprehensive public transport system including trams, buses, and trains. Additionally, cycling and walking serve as well-loved alternatives, while rideshare solutions present flexible choices for travelers seeking a more straightforward journey.
Where Are the Free Attractions Located in Melbourne?
Free attractions in Melbourne are available at spots like the Royal Botanic Gardens, Federation Square, and the National Gallery of Victoria. Additionally, various markets and street art along Hosier Lane deliver one-of-a-kind experiences free of charge.
